Introduction

The Antarctic Peninsula is a region of Antarctica that extends northwards towards South America. It is one of the fastest-warming regions on Earth, with temperatures rising by almost 3°C over the past 50 years. This warming has caused glaciers to melt at an alarming rate, leading to rising sea levels and other environmental concerns. Recently, satellites have been used to observe the speed-up of glaciers on the Antarctic Peninsula, providing valuable insights into this important issue.

The Speed-Up of Glaciers on the Antarctic Peninsula

Recent satellite observations have shown that glaciers on the Antarctic Peninsula are speeding up at an alarming rate. According to a study published in Nature Geoscience, glaciers in this region are now losing ice five times faster than they were in the 1990s. This acceleration is due to a combination of factors, including warmer air and ocean temperatures, as well as changes in wind patterns.

The Implications of Glacier Speed-Up

The speed-up of glaciers on the Antarctic Peninsula has significant implications for global sea levels. As these glaciers melt and flow into the ocean, they contribute to rising sea levels around the world. This can have a range of impacts, including increased flooding, erosion, and damage to coastal infrastructure. It can also lead to the displacement of people living in low-lying areas.
